Burleson Police Explorer Post #4911
The Law Enforcement Explorer Program offers educational and hands-on training for young adults, emphasizing the purposes, mission, and objectives of law enforcement. This program provides career exploration opportunities, leadership development, and avenues for community service. Its primary goals are to guide young adults toward potential careers in law enforcement, foster leadership skills, and inspire them to become responsible and engaged members of their communities and the nation. Explorers must be between the ages of 14 and 21, inclusive of their 14th birthday and up to, but not including, their 21st birthday, and must have completed the eighth grade.
Requirements
- Participants must maintain a minimum grade of "C" (or 70%) in all enrolled classes.
- Participants must not be under the supervision of any criminal court, including probation, parole, or other legal restrictions.
- Participants must demonstrate a genuine desire and the capability to pursue a career in civil, military, or public service.
